How can you improve your chances of becoming pregnant by optimising your diet?

Charlotte discusses this below!


Yes! What you eat can have a big impact on your ability to become pregnant. For women, optimising your diet can impact your egg health and therefore your fertility.


Increase your ability to get pregnant naturally by adopting these three key lessons:


1) Find your healthy weight.

While I'm not a big fan of promoting weight loss, finding your healthy weight (which may be different to what your GP, the BMI calculators or Instagram tells you it should be!) is going to benefit your egg health.

Aside from your egg health, its also a really good time to think about any bad habits you've picked up over the years, and how this might be picked up by your future children. If you notice your grabbing takeaway foods a bit too often, having more coke than water or spending 99% of your day sat down, use your future child's health as motivator to get you on track to your healthiest version of yourself!


2) Hello, Anti Oxidants!

Antioxidants are so healthy for us, and when it comes to egg health, its worth putting hight antioxidant foods at the top of your shopping list.

Don't worry, it doesn't have to be anything crazy like Amazonian cocoa hand picked under a full moon while the Scarlet Macaws do a once-in-a-lifetime mating dance. Just load up on fruits and veggies, add some frozen blueberries to your morning oats, and indulge in some dark chocolate every once in a while. Sorted!


3) Increase the Omega-3

If you're thinking fish, you are on the right track. There are lots of healthy fish high in omega-3, which are great for your eggs. While tuna is ok, salmon is better, and gold standard would be mackerel, trout, sardines, cod, herring.

Not a fish eater? Add some flax and chia seeds to your breakfast, load up your sandwich with avocado, drizzle some olive oil over your salad or snack on a handful of nuts.
